Description

With more than 200 attorneys from offices in New Orleans Baton Rouge Lafayette Lake Charles Shreveport Houston and The Woodlands Kean Miller serves the legal needs of the people businesses and industries that drive the regional economy.


Kean Miller is seeking a litigation attorney (Partnership Track Attorney or Reduced Hour Staff Attorney) in our New Orleans office to join our Offshore Energy and Marine Litigation practice. Qualified candidates will possess minimum of three (3) years litigation experience. Prior experience in offshore maritime matters highly desired.


Candidates should have excellent academic credentials strong research writing communication and advocacy skills. Candidates must demonstrate the ability and the desire to interact directly with Kean Millers clients and to further develop client and referral relationships.


The successful candidate should have a track record of high achievement the desire to work in a fast-paced challenging environment and the ability to work as part of a team. Candidates should be able to independently manage a caseload from beginning to end regularly handle court appearances and depositions take the lead with client communication and provide meaningful updates. This position is based in our New Orleans office and all candidates must be in good standing with the Louisiana State Bar.


Job Duties and Responsibilities

  • Independently manage a caseload from beginning to end
  • Regularly handle court appearances and depositions
  • Take the lead with client communication and provide meaningful updates
  • Handle a variety of civil litigation cases including those related to maritime disputes personal injury claims property damage and environmental issues
  • Advise clients on legal matters pertaining to complex maritime and energy related legal matters involving operations shipping regulations marine insurance issues and marine environmental regulations
  • Represent clients in various legal proceedings such as hearings depositions mediations arbitrations and trials advocating for their interests in maritime and civil litigation matters
